Lodging Tax Being Proposed In Spencer

November 23, 2014

(Spencer)– The Spencer City Council is considering a recommendation from the city’s Progress and Development Committee to put a hotel-motel tax on the ballot with the November general election.

The committee is proposing a five percent tax with 500-thousand dollars going to the all-seasons event center proposed for the Clay County fairgrounds. Another 200-thousand would go to the indoor soccer facility. Committee members say the money would meet the local matches needed to secure grants for the projects.

City Administrator Dean Torresen estimates the tax would generate about 140-thousand dollars a year in revenue. That means the first five years of revenue would already be spoken for.

The city council reviewed the recommendation at their meeting last night. Formal action could be taken at the next meeting.
